RETURN of Sums expended by the Colonial Government in the conduct of the Wan gam-i Campaign, to 31st July, 1865. p „.,. £ s. d. £ B . d Pay—Militm ... ... ... 13,824 2 S „ Native Allies ... ... 2,315 810 Kations—Militia... ... ... . \ 194 oil „ Native Allies ... ... ... . 575 9 9 T 2,069 10 8 I"* Port •• ... -. 2,290 19 8 Miscellaneous expenses ... ... ggg g jq £21,899 10 8 ~ __ Charles Knight, Audit Office, Wellington, 14th October, 1865. Auditor. The division of Rations is computed as nearly as possible. When troops were in the " field " no distinction was made. There will be a further outlay for Eations which cannot be furnished in consequence of the Imperial Commissariat not having rendered accounts for the period. C. K.
